WebPursuant to R.I.G.L. 11-37-8.1, first-degree child molestation sexual assault - a person is guilty of first-degree child molestation sexual assault if he or she engages in penetration with a child aged fourteen (14) or younger. The law states every person who shall commit first-degree child molestation sexual assault shall be imprisoned for a ...
